Subject: media: i2c: imx290: use pm_runtime_resume_and_get() Author: Mauro Carvalho Chehab <[email protected]> Date: Fri Apr 23 17:19:13 2021 +0200 Commit dd8088d5a896 ("PM: runtime: Add pm_runtime_resume_and_get to deal with usage counter") added pm_runtime_resume_and_get() in order to automatically handle dev->power.usage_count decrement on errors. Use the new API, in order to cleanup the error check logic.
